Output eac5bf125fe9c8dc39f40b71717bc50336b5ffa97597e1d3a8cd32703ff051b9:1

value
17509020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d34c872952e03c487516a4f07c0570907f60f1e OP_EQUAL
address
MNEPYyUmCYzoX3cscKDL1kBH6SLu87bCT8
transaction
eac5bf125fe9c8dc39f40b71717bc50336b5ffa97597e1d3a8cd32703ff051b9
spent
true